An alloy of copper and aluminum weighing 10 kg contains 35% copper. What is the mass of aluminum in this alloy?

1) Let us find out what mass of copper the alloy has, if we know that the entire mass of the alloy is 10 kg, and the copper content in it is 35%.

10 – 100%;

X – 35%;

X = 10 * 35/100;

X = 3.5 kg.

2) We find out what mass of aluminum is in the alloy, if we know that the mass of the alloy is 10 kg, and we learned that 3.5 kg in it is copper.

10 – 3.5 = 6.5 kg.

Answer: The mass of aluminum in the available alloy was 6.5 kg.
